Ask an Expert: Maximizing Your Consultation

To truly get the best value from your expert consultation, preparation is essential. Refrain from simply showing up; instead, thoroughly think about your questions beforehand. Compile a compilation of detailed issues and possible challenges. Furthermore, share any applicable data or documentation; this may include reports, records, or past assessments. Note that a well-prepared meeting yields substantially more understanding and practical guidance.

  • Examine your targets before the meeting.
  • Formulate clear and brief questions.
  • Assemble all applicable information.
